High-Protein Sheet Pan Pizza

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 8 slices

Description

This High-Protein Sheet Pan Pizza is a healthy, delicious twist on a classic favorite. With a protein-packed crust made from protein flour and Greek yogurt, plus customizable lean toppings, it’s perfect for busy weeknights or fueling your fitness goals — ready in just 25 minutes.


Ingredients

  • 1 cup (120g) self-rising protein flour (or plain flour + 2 tsp baking powder + pinch of salt)
  • 1 cup (285g) plain nonfat Greek yogurt
  • 1/2 cup (125g) pizza sauce or marinara
  • 1 1/2 cups (150g) shredded reduced-fat mozzarella cheese
  • 1/2 cup lean protein toppings (chicken breast, turkey pepperoni, tuna, or plant-based alternatives)
  • Optional: diced vegetables (bell peppers, onions, spinach, mushrooms)
  • Italian seasoning and fresh herbs, to taste


Instructions

  1. Preheat the Oven: Set your oven to 425°F (220°C) and lightly grease a large sheet pan.
  2. Make the Dough: In a mixing bowl, combine the protein flour and Greek yogurt. Stir until a thick dough forms, then knead lightly on a floured surface for 1–2 minutes.
  3. Shape the Crust: Press the dough evenly into the prepared sheet pan, about 1/4-inch thick.
  4. Assemble the Pizza: Spread pizza sauce evenly, top with mozzarella cheese, add lean proteins, and include vegetables if desired. Season with Italian herbs.
  5. Bake: Place in the oven for 15–18 minutes, or until the crust is golden and the cheese is melted and bubbly.
  6. Slice and Serve: Let your High-Protein Sheet Pan Pizza cool for a few minutes, then slice and enjoy.

Notes

For extra crispiness, pre-bake the crust for 5–7 minutes before adding toppings. Drain vegetables well to avoid a soggy base. For more flavor, brush the crust edges with olive oil before baking.
